#slider-container{display:flex;transition:transform .5s ease-in-out;width:200%}#slider-container>div{min-width:50%}.category-item{transition:all .3s ease}.category-item:hover{background-color:#f3f4f6;padding-left:1rem}.dark .category-item:hover{background-color:#374151}.category-item.active{border-left:4px solid #ef4444;padding-left:1rem;background-color:#f3f4f6}.dark .category-item.active{background-color:#374151}.news-card{transition:all .3s ease}.news-card:hover{transform:translateY(-5px);box-shadow:0 10px 15px -3px #0000001a}.dark .news-card:hover{box-shadow:0 10px 15px -3px #00000080}.blog-container{transition:opacity .3s ease}.category-item{position:relative;overflow:hidden}.category-item:before{content:"";position:absolute;top:0;left:-100%;width:100%;height:100%;background:linear-gradient(90deg,transparent,rgba(239,68,68,.1),transparent);transition:left .5s ease}.category-item:hover:before{left:100%}.pagination-info{animation:fadeInUp .5s ease}.pagination-button{transition:all .3s ease;position:relative;overflow:hidden}.pagination-button:before{content:"";position:absolute;top:0;left:-100%;width:100%;height:100%;background:linear-gradient(90deg,transparent,rgba(239,68,68,.1),transparent);transition:left .5s ease}.pagination-button:hover:before{left:100%}.pagination-button:hover{transform:translateY(-1px);box-shadow:0 4px 8px #0000001a}.dark .pagination-button:hover{box-shadow:0 4px 8px #0000004d}@keyframes fadeInU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}h2{font-size:1.875rem;font-weight:700;line-height:1.2;margin:1.5rem 0 1rem;color:#1f2937;position:relative;padding-bottom:.5rem}.dark h2{color:#f9fafb}h2:after{content:"";position:absolute;bottom:0;left:0;width:3rem;height:3px;background:linear-gradient(90deg,#ef4444,#f97316);border-radius:2px}h3{font-size:1.5rem;font-weight:600;line-height:1.3;margin:1.25rem 0 .75rem;color:#374151;position:relative;padding-left:1rem}.dark h3{color:#e5e7eb}h3:before{content:"";position:absolute;left:0;top:50%;transform:translateY(-50%);width:4px;height:1.5rem;background:linear-gradient(180deg,#ef4444,#f97316);border-radius:2px}h4{font-size:1.25rem;font-weight:600;line-height:1.4;margin:1rem 0 .5rem;color:#4b5563;position:relative}.dark h4{color:#d1d5db}h4:before{content:"▶";color:#ef4444;font-size:.875rem;margin-right:.5rem}h2:hover,h3:hover,h4:hover{color:#ef4444;transition:color .3s ease}@media (max-width: 768px){h2{font-size:1.5rem}h3{font-size:1.25rem}h4{font-size:1.125rem}}
